[X86] Add a check for 'isMOVHLPSMask' within method 'isShuffleMaskLegal'.
Before this change, method 'isShuffleMaskLegal' didn't know that shuffles implementing a 'movhlps' operation were perfectly legal for SSE targets. This patch adds the missing check for 'isMOVHLPSMask' inside method 'isShuffleMaskLegal' to fix the problem. The reason why it is important to do this is because the DAGCombiner conservatively avoids combining a pair of shuffles if the resulting shuffle node has an illegal mask. Before this patch, shuffles with a MOVHLPS mask were wrongly considered not to be legal. This was the root cause of some poor-code generation bugs. llvm-svn: 213137

diff --git a/llvm/lib/Target/X86/X86ISelLowering.cpp b/llvm/lib/Target/X86/X86ISelLowering.cpp
index c7440136255..6f876b5aafe 100644
--- a/llvm/lib/Target/X86/X86ISelLowering.cpp
+++ b/llvm/lib/Target/X86/X86ISelLowering.cpp
@@ -16880,6 +16880,7 @@ X86TargetLowering::isShuffleMaskLegal(const SmallVectorImpl<int> &M,
return (SVT.getVectorNumElements() == 2 ||
ShuffleVectorSDNode::isSplatMask(&M[0], VT) ||
isMOVLMask(M, SVT) ||
+ isMOVHLPSMask(M, SVT) ||
isSHUFPMask(M, SVT) ||
isPSHUFDMask(M, SVT) ||
isPSHUFHWMask(M, SVT, Subtarget->hasInt256()) ||
